In "The G?¢takam?¢l?¢; Or, Garland of Birth-Stories," Aryasura offers a profound exploration of the Jataka tales, recounting the previous lives of the Buddha in vivid and imaginative prose. The literary style is characterized by its ornate and lyrical quality, employing rich metaphors and allegorical narratives that weave moral lessons with the fabric of everyday experiences. Set within the broader context of Buddhist literature, this work not only reflects the philosophical underpinnings of karma and rebirth but also serves as a testament to the timeless nature of ethical conduct and compassion. Aryasura, an eminent figure in the rich tapestry of Indian literature, likely drew inspiration from both the oral traditions prevalent during his time and the spiritual currents that sought to elucidate the Buddha'Äôs teachings. His adept skill in storytelling reflects a deep understanding of Buddhist doctrine, yet his narratives also appeal to a diverse audience, showcasing the universality of the themes he engages. This approach mirrors a broader shift in ancient Indian literature towards accessibility and didacticism.
